Web: fix packets series emitting a spurious zero point at the start
The packets series is a delta series: each point represents the change in packets_recv/packets_sent between two consecutive samples. The oldest point (index 0) has no predecessor, so no meaningful delta can be computed for it. Previously, buildSeriesJson() started the loop at i = 0 and guarded the delta computation with have_previous, emitting [uptime, 0, 0] for the first sample. This spurious zero point caused several visible problems: - Hovering over the leftmost column of the stacked packets graph showed a zero-height bar with a zero tooltip. - The min/max range display always showed min 0 because the zero point was included in the range calculation. - oldest_age_secs (computed via buildPointValue in the first loop) was anchored to the zero point rather than the oldest valid delta sample. Fix by restructuring the packets branch in buildSeriesJson: read sample 0 into previous before the loop, then start the loop at i = step. This eliminates the zero point at the source and removes the per-iteration have_previous check from the inner loop. Also change buildPointValue for the packets series to return false when previous == nullptr, consistent with error_rate. This ensures the first loop (which computes oldest_age_secs) no longer treats the first sample as a valid data point. The current-value calculation is unaffected because it already passes an explicit previous pointer for delta series. As a side effect, the original loop incremented emitted for the wasted first iteration, counting it against the emitted < points limit and causing one fewer actual point to be serialized than requested. The new loop only increments emitted for real iterations, correcting this off-by-one.
